Mercedes to keep permanent red star for Lauda

Mercedes will keep a red star on their Formula One cars as a permanent remembrance of triple world champion Niki Lauda, the team’s non-executive chairman who died last Monday. A red three-pointed star on the engine cover is one of several on-car tributes to the Austrian at Sunday’s Monaco Grand Prix, with the ‘halo’ head protection device painted red as a reference to Lauda’s familiar red cap. “Niki we miss you,” is written on top of the halo, while the nose of the car bears Lauda’s signature.
